☐ Sample shipment — Pellard Lab run. Verify all six chilled sample cases against the records log before loading; seals intact, temperature strips green. Copy the transfer sheet for the records binder and note departure time. Cases travel upright, no restacking at the depot. Hand-over to the Pellard courier proceeds per the instruction below.

dispatch memo: the sorius tamius courier leaves the praeth ledger at gate 4873 under passcode 928014

# Pagination config — Lanternfish Public API
#
# Welcome aboard. All list endpoints are cursor-paginated; offset params
# were removed in v3. PAGE_SIZE_DEFAULT=25 and PAGE_SIZE_MAX=100 are hard
# caps enforced at the gateway, not per-route. Cursors are opaque — never
# parse them client-side or in tests. Raising PAGE_SIZE_MAX needs a perf
# review first. Cursors are signed before leaving the service, and the
# signing secret is set on the line directly below.

vault entry, yagef-bahop: COURIER_KEY29=5cc62eb51255862256337c33c5be9

CI NOTE — Hermetic migration, week 3

Moving the Tindervale build onto Claybox is mostly done, but the codegen step still reaches for system headers. Pinned the toolchain and sandboxed the fetcher; cache hit rate is up to 88%. One flaky target left. Latest green hermetic run is stamped with the token below.

build token for tajeg-bajep: htk14_409ba9df6b8acb

Runtime config is in `render.env`. Non-sensitive keys: `MAX_DOC_KB=512`, `ALLOW_RAW_HTML=false`, `WORKER_POOL=6`. Renderer runs as an unprivileged user; output is cached in `/var/inkwheel/out`.

Each rendered document is signed before it enters the cache so downstream consumers can verify provenance. The signer reads its key from the environment at startup. Add the signing key on the line immediately after WORKER_POOL.

sealed setting: VAULT_KEY3=6bd